## Changed defaults

Heads up: the Ledgerline tax-rate lookup cache now defaults to a 15-minute TTL instead of 24 hours. Turns out rates in the Veldt County sandbox were going stale mid-demo, which was embarrassing. Eviction is now LRU rather than FIFO, and the cache warms on boot. If you're reviewing, check that nothing hardcodes the old TTL. The new defaults land as follows.

deployment values, bajop-taweg:
holwyn:
  log_level: debug
  metrics_host: metrics.holwyn.zemvarsys.internal
  pool_size: 32

**10:05 — Audio streams cut out at Gallery Hall.** The Echowing guide app dropped mid-tour because our prefetch cache evicted active tracks when visitors crossed floors. Whisperstone venue staff flagged it within minutes. We hotfixed eviction to respect in-progress playback and pushed to all kiosks by 10:40. The hotfix shipped as the build below.

pipeline stamp: htk31_3c6b63a1fd55b8745625d3b6ce9c5fc

Runbook: account recovery for Keyturn, our secrets-rotation utility. New folks: if a rotation job fails mid-run, the operator account may auto-lock to prevent partial writes. First, confirm the job state is "halted" in the Keyturn dashboard, then request a recovery session from the on-call lead. The recovery flow prompts for the team passphrase before re-enabling rotation; never paste it into chat. For the current cycle, the passphrase is:

vault phrase of fajef-yaduf = zorox-gorael-oliael-sorax-ulador-sorius

**Ticket: metrics sidecar cred expired (again)**

The Gaugeling aggregation sidecar on the Fenwright cluster started 401-ing last night — turns out the service credential we baked in last quarter hit its 90-day expiry. Dashboards went flat for about six hours before anyone noticed, which is its own problem. This PR rotates the cred and adds an expiry alert at T-7 days. Reviewer: please sanity-check the alert threshold and the sidecar restart hook. New key for the Gaugeling ingest endpoint is below.

API key for yagag-fawif: zpat4_Gful